[release] v0.1.16
- Fix search - Fix bug where containers would lose their networks after being edited - Self-heal secure network configuration - Auto disconnect from orphan networks - Prevent bootstrapping from creating orphan networks - Monitor Docker and self-heal when docker daemon dies - Recreate lost secure networks (ex. when resetting Cosmos)
